Address

DHvYCDrQNfjjU6Uf5QbCLKu3Sfmc9DgaEwCopy

Total Received

699.49250892 DOGE

Total Sent

699.49250892 DOGE

№ Transactions

30

Final Balance

0 DOGE

Transactions
Filter